* p[0] = 0x49 (Start)
* p[1] = 0x72 (Start)
* p[2] = 0x16 (Start)
* p[3] = 0x25 (Start)
* p[4] = FBlock Identifier
* p[5] = Instance Identifier
* p[6] = Function Identifier << 8
* p[7] = Function Identifier << 0
* p[8] = OP Type
* p[9] = 0x0 (Reserved)
* p[10] = 0x0 (Reserved)
* p[11] = 0x0 (Reserved)
* p[12] = Payload Length << 24
* p[13] = Payload Length << 16
* p[14] = Payload Length << 8
* p[15] = Payload Length << 0
* p[16] = Header CRC32(p[0] - p[15]) << 24
* p[17] = Header CRC32(p[0] - p[15]) << 16
* p[18] = Header CRC32(p[0] - p[15]) << 8
* p[19] = Header CRC32(p[0] - p[15]) << 0
* p[20] - p[n] = Payload
* p[n+1] = Payload CRC32(p[20] - p[n]) << 24
* p[n+2] = Payload CRC32(p[20] - p[n]) << 16
* p[n+3] = Payload CRC32(p[20] - p[n]) << 8
* p[n+4] = Payload CRC32(p[20] - p[n]) << 0
